ASUS P5VDC-MX VIA P4M800 Pro LGA 775 (Socket T) micro ATX:

Intel LGA775 Pentium 4 CPU
This motherboard supports the latest Pentium 4 CPU from Intel in LGA775 package. With 800/ 533MHz FSB, Hyper-Threading Technology and core-speeds up to 3.8GHz and beyond, Intel's LGA775 Pentium 4 is one of the fastest desktop processors to date.
(Note: Due to chipset limitation, the Intel Enhanced Intel SpeedStep Technology, C1E, and TM2 are not supported in this model)

Dual-Core CPU
Enjoy the extraordinary CPU power from the latest dual-core CPU. The advanced processing technology contains two physical CPU cores with individually dedicated L2 cache to satisfy the rising demand for more powerful processing capability.

VIA P4M800 PRO chipset
With the VIA P4M800 PRO chipset, the ASUS P5VDC-MX supports DDR and DDR2 memory, and Intel' s dual-core CPU for fast multi-tasking. Combined with the VT8251 Southbridge that provides four Serial ATA II ports with various RAID options and PCI Express interface, this motherboard is an excellent foundation for a powerful desktop.

DDR & DDR2 Combo design
This motherboard supports 2 DDR and 2 DDR2 DIMM slots to provide ultimate flexibility for system upgrade.

Serial ATA 3Gb/s
The P5VDC-MX supports the next-generation hard drives based on the Serial ATA (SATA) 3Gb/s storage specification, delivering enhanced scalability and doubling the bus bandwidth for high-speed data retrieval and saves.

RAID function
The VIA VT8251 south bridge enables users to build Maximum 4 SATA I/II hard disk as a RAID0, 1, 0+1, and JBOD array. And the graphical user interface provides an easy way to configure and manage disk drives or disk arrays connected.

PCI Express Architecture
PCI Express is the latest I/O interconnect technology that will replace the existing PCI interface. PCI Express x1 also outperforms PCI interface with its exceptional high bandwidth up to 500MB/s. The high speed PCI Express interface creates new usages on desktop PCs e.g., Gigabit LAN, 1394b, and high-speed RAID systems.

ASUS CrashFree BIOS2
The CrashFree BIOS2 feature now includes the BIOS auto-recovery function in a support CD. Users can reboot their system through the support CD when a bootable disk is not available, and go through the simple BIOS auto-recovery process. ASUS motherboards now enable users to enjoy this protection feature without the need to pay for an optional ROM.
